The Tourism and Sports Ministry has launched the 'Miracle Thailand: Believe in Chiang Mai' project to promote tourism and meeting and incentive businesses in the province. Tourism Department Director-General Supon Sripan yesterday presided over the opening ceremony of the event at Chiang Mai Hall in Central Plaza Chiang Mai Airport. The event is aimed at promoting the meetings, incentives, conventions, and exhibitions (MICE) business in the northern province. Activities were held during August 20-21 to give a good grounding on tourism business to tour guides, tourists, students, and related agencies. Over 500 participants are expected attended the two-day seminar on the future and opportunity of the Thai MICE business. From thainews
